2012 Kaduna Int’l Polo starts with colourful ceremony

From JACOB ONJEWU DICKSON, Kaduna
The 2012 Kaduna International Polo
Tournament had a colourful opening ceremony yesterday at the Ahmadu Yakubu Polo Club House, with several dignitaries, as well as two first class traditional rulers in attendance.
The royal fathers present were the Life President of the Nigeria Polo Federation, Emir of Katsina, Abdulmumini Kabir Usman and the Lamido of Adamawa, Alhaji Mustapha Aliyu Barkindo.
Other notable dignitaries spotted include former Governor of old Kaduna State, Alhaji Lawal Kaita and the First Vice President of Kaduna Polo Club, Alhaji Mohammed Babangida.
The star match which featured NAHCO CUP saw Kaduna Shefaz Shelter beat Deebee Farms 1 by 8-4 ½.
In an interview with New Nigerian Sports shortly after theopening ceremony, the first Vice President, Alhaji Mohammed Babangida described the opening as colourful.
He explained that the dignitaries that were present, further boosted the ceremony, adding that it was an indication that the one-week tournament will be better than previous editions.
“With the high level of digntaries present, it was quite a good show and we are hoping it gets better as the tournament progresses,” he added.
He explained that yesterday’s games featured the lowest cups, explaining that the high goal games will feature subsequently.
Mohammed Babangida who is the patron of Kaduna El Amin Team will be competing for the Georgian Cup which his team has won back-to-back several times at the tournament which will end on December 15.
